Introduction  \nAlcohol Use Disorder (AUD) remains a major global health issue, requiring the development of advanced predictive and diagnostic tools. Traditional assessment methods, such as selfreported questionnaires and clinical interviews, are often subjective and may lack accuracy. With the rise of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ML), researchers have explored data-driven approaches to enhance the identification and classification of AUD. Furthermore, the integration of metaheuristic optimization techniques within ML frameworks has been employed to improve model efficiency, optimize feature selection, and reduce  \noverfitting. This section provides an overview of significant studies that have contributed to ML-based AUD detection, focusing on optimization methods, EEG-based classification, feature selection, and ensemble learning strategies.  \nTraditional diagnostic approaches for AUD are predominantly reliant on subjective clinical assessments and self-reported data, which are inherently vulnerable to inaccuracies and biases. This inherent subjectivity accentuates the urgent need for objective, data-driven methodologies that can facilitate earlier, more accurate detection and intervention.
